How does a standby generator automatically turn on during an outage?
A standby generator uses an automatic transfer switch that detects when utility power is lost and signals the generator to start within seconds. The switch seamlessly transfers your home or business to backup power, then returns to utility power once it's restored. Generator size depends on your property's power needs, including essential appliances like HVAC, refrigerators, and well pumps. A typical home requires between 10kW and 22kW, while larger properties may need more. Standby generators are permanently installed, automatically start during outages, and power your entire home through an integrated transfer switch. Portable generators require manual setup, fuel refilling, and typically power only select appliances. Common causes include dead batteries, low fuel levels, tripped circuit breakers, or sensor malfunctions. Startup failures can also result from fuel system blockages or outdated maintenance. Yes, coastal storms can expose generators to salt air, moisture, and debris, which may impact components like batteries and fuel systems over time. Proper installation placement and routine maintenance help protect against these conditions. Generator installation cost depends on system size, fuel type, placement complexity, electrical work, permitting, and any required site preparation. Larger properties or commercial applications typically require more capacity and infrastructure. This often indicates an issue with the automatic transfer switch, circuit breakers, or electrical connections between the generator and your home. It may also result from improper installation or system configuration.
